St Vincent DE Paul stores in Olympia, Washington on Map
St Vincent DE Paul store locations in Olympia (Washington)
More St Vincent DE Paul stores in Washington - WA
St Vincent DE Paul stores located in Olympia: 1
St Vincent DE Paul store locator Olympia displays complete list and huge database of St Vincent DE Paul stores, factory stores, shops and boutiques in Olympia (Washington). St Vincent DE Paul information: map of Olympia, shopping hours, contact information.
More St Vincent DE Paul stores in Washington - WA
Search all St Vincent DE Paul stores located in Olympia, Washington